All-Natural Diaper Cream

1/4 cup coconut oil
1/2 ounce beeswax (chopped or pellets)
6 drops lavender essential oil
6 drops tea tree oil (melaleuca) essential oil

I put my ingredients in a small canning jar to use as double boiler, and stirred occasionally until melted. Remove from heat and add essentials oils. Stir and pour into your final container, or just leave in the jar.
Allow to cool and set. :)
